At NeuSpark PDS, we believe that everyone deserves the opportunity to build a meaningful, independent life. For adults ages 21 and older with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ities (IDD), finding the right support after aging out of the school system can be a challenge.

That is why we are opening our brand-new Career & Learning Center at Industry City, Brooklyn. This vibrant, modern space is designed to help participants discover their talents, learn real-world skills, make lifelong friends, and connect deeply with the local community.

Looking for Services? What the Center Offers Your Family

If you are a parent, guardian, or an adult looking for an enriching day program, our new center is built specifically around your goals. We focus on three core pillars to help every individual thrive:

  • Pre-Employment Training: Master the basics of the professional world. Participants learn how to build a resume, practice interviewing, learn digital literacy, and navigate workplace dynamics safely.

  • Certification & School Prep: We provide targeted tutoring and support for participants studying to earn their GED or working toward specific, job-related professional certificates.

  • Career & Community Exploration: Learning doesn't just happen inside a classroom. We take regular trips into the neighborhood to teach participants how to safely travel the New York transit system, shop at local businesses, explore diverse career paths, and build independence.
